An Arduino Esp8266 Based LED Matrix Clock with MQTT and other Features
Designed by elekitsorparts in ChinaThis product is no longer available for sale.
The seller may be offering an improved version or it may be hanging out on the beach, enjoying the retired life.
Notice For EU Buyers: All of the prices here DO NOT include the VATs, you may have to pay VATs at delivery.
Projects of electronic clocks may probably be the most popular diy projects in maker circle in recent years. Most of these projects are not difficult to build, and meanwhile you will gain a lot on co…
Read More…Projects of electronic clocks may probably be the most popular diy projects in maker circle in recent years. Most of these projects are not difficult to build, and meanwhile you will gain a lot on coding in Arduino. With the capability of wifi, ESP series SOCs will add more funs in clock projects. The clock kit introduced here comes with 2 pcb boards, one is for display and the other is the main board. The display board consists of 5 blocks of 8x8 led matrix, and MAX7219 as the driver. On the main board, an ESP8266 as the core, a DS3231 as the RTC, 2 buttons and 1 buzzer are also integrated on the board. Setting the RTC via ntp service is really simple with the ESP8266. The kit comes with sample codes in Arduino C++, you can use the code to make it work as a led matrix clock or you can write your code to let it be a message display board. A python program (with source code) is also provided for sending MQTT messeages (weather or other info) from PC to the clock. You can deploy the program in a raspberry Pi, then it will send the weather info to your clock hourly. The enclosure (cut by plywoods) is also included in the package.
Notice: The price here is valued for the hardware only, the firmware code is free, as the code is fully open. We are not responsible for the firmware bugs in current code implementation, including python codes. I am not an expert on both of them, I am a freshman too. The code here is just for your reference, you might modify and change it as your own. So, please make sure you know what to do with this purchase, esp8266, Arduino, C++ etc...
Features:
About the Code:
Specification:
Package Includes:
Downloads:
Arduino Configuration:
Simple Code:
Advanced Code:
Python App:
Parameters Configuration with cell phone (advanced code only):
By clicking Register, you confirm that you accept our Terms & Conditions
We recognize our top users by making them a Tindarian. Tindarians have access to secret & unreleased features.
We look for the most active & best members of the Tindie community, and invite them to join. There isn't a selection process or form to fill out. The only way to become a Tindarian is by being a nice & active member of the Tindie community!